Shooting Strangers (in pictures that is)

Photography is hard for me. I love slice of life black and whites more than anything else and I am always finding myself in the position to take said photos but I always feel uncomfortable and awkward. Is there a set of guidelines or rules to shooting random people on the street? If a shot really catches me I try and pretend I am shooting something else which sometimes works and sometimes just fails miserably. Is there a way to approach people or does that just ruin the moment? Usually something is happening at the time, I HATE POSED PHOTOS!!!! Do you need to get someones permission before you post their picture online? What if they say “Hell NO” but it is an amazing shot? Just curious about this ad wondering how other photographers approach this issue

